If you’ve ever been fascinated by the idea of teaching a computer to recognize images, then the Udemy course ‘Python et Deep Learning: reconnaissance d’images de A à Z’ is a perfect start for you! In just two hours, this course guides you through creating an effective image recognition system, specifically designed for comparing original guitar models using deep learning techniques.
The instructor makes sure that the learning environment is modern and user-friendly, utilizing tools like Google Colab, FastAI, and PyTorch. What I appreciate most about this course is its focus on practical implementation over complex theoretical concepts. You won’t be bogged down by complicated math formulas; instead, the course offers a quick theoretical overview followed by hands-on practice where the instructor shares their code and screen.
You’ll learn the basics of deep learning and convolutional neural networks, and then dive right into building a model that can classify two different guitar models from simple photos. This practical approach makes it easy to grasp the core concepts without feeling overwhelmed.
The course emphasizes the use of Python programming and the powerful libraries FastAI and PyTorch, enabling you to set up your model quickly and efficiently. Once you’ve completed the course, you’ll not only have a functioning image recognition system for guitars but also the methodology and algorithm that you can adapt for your own images.
